    Along with the pedicles, you can use a couple other references that seem to hold true.

    Flip the sheds upside down, look at the beams, they should be pretty close in their geometry (I feel this holds true for bucks year to year also, they just get longer, no tines to distract you)

    Look at where the browtines are situated above the pedicles, they usually are pretty similar in height.

    Rarely do I go off of tines length or configuration, they vary greatly and from year to year they do change.
